Leeds have completed the signing of West Brom midfielder Jerome Thomas on loan until January. The 29-year-old will go straight into United's squad for the clash with Crystal Palace on Saturday. United manager Neil Warnock revealed that Thomas was a long-time target of his. "He's a player I've tried to sign five times so it's about time I finally got him," Warnock told the club's official website. "He is just what I'm looking for and I want him to come here and enjoy himself. "He's direct and positive when he's attacking and fits the bill as just what we want." Former Arsenal trainee Thomas has made over 200 career appearances for QPR, Portsmouth, Charlton and West Brom.
